The plastic top of the rope pull will rip and then it is a pain to pull start. Instead buy new pull starts (better name?), just use a battery drill and a nut driver to start it! Remove the old pull start and you will see the nut. Spin that nut with a battery drill is easier anyway and more torque.

Late to the game, so you've probably already figured it out. Goats have to work out their herd order, especially when there are new goats added. Be patient.
